​What Are Industrial Linear Actuators? Core Mechanics and Types​

A ​​linear actuator​​ is a mechanical device that generates linear force and motion, typically powered by electric motors, hydraulics, or pneumatics. Unlike rotary motors (which spin in circles), linear actuators deliver straight-line movement, making them ideal for tasks requiring accuracy, repeatability, and controlled force.

​Key Types of Linear Actuators​

  1. ​Electric Linear Actuators​​ (Most Common):
    Powered by AC/DC motors, these actuators use lead screws, ball screws, or belt drives to convert rotary motion into linear force. They’re prized for their precision (±0.01mm repeatability) and energy efficiency, with some models consuming 30% less power than hydraulic alternatives.
  2. ​Hydraulic Actuators​​:
    Using pressurized fluid, these deliver massive force (up to 10,000+ kN) for heavy-duty applications like construction equipment or aircraft landing gear. However, they require complex maintenance and are less energy-efficient.
  3. ​Pneumatic Actuators​​:
    Driven by compressed air, these are lightweight and cost-effective for high-speed, low-force tasks (e.g., packaging lines). But they lack the precision of electric models.

​Why Linear Actuators Matter: Industry-Specific Applications​

Linear actuators are the silent workhorses of countless industries. Here’s how they’re transforming key sectors:

​1. Automotive Manufacturing​

In car production, linear actuators power:

  • ​Robotic arms​​ for welding and part assembly (e.g., installing engine blocks with 0.1mm precision).
  • ​Adjustable car seats​​ and mirrors, where smooth, quiet motion enhances user experience.
  • ​Quality control systems​​, using linear stages (https://www.rykmotion.com/xyz-stages) to inspect parts with laser-guided accuracy.

​2. Healthcare and Medical Devices​

In surgery, rehabilitation, and diagnostics, linear actuators enable:

  • ​Surgical robots​​ (e.g., da Vinci system) to perform minimally invasive procedures with sub-millimeter precision.
  • ​Adjustable hospital beds​​ and MRI scanners, ensuring patient comfort and alignment.
  • ​Drug-dispensing systems​​ in pharmacies, reducing human error in medication preparation.

​3. Aerospace and Defense​

Aircraft rely on linear actuators for:

  • ​Landing gear deployment​​, where reliability under extreme pressure is critical.
  • ​Satellite positioning systems​​, adjusting solar panels and antennas with micro-precision.
  • ​Missile guidance systems​​, ensuring accurate trajectory control.

​4. Consumer Electronics​

From smartphones to 3D printers, linear actuators:

  • Power ​​camera autofocus mechanisms​​ (e.g., smartphone cameras that lock focus in <50ms).
  • Drive ​​3D printer extruders​​, moving filaments with consistent speed to prevent layer gaps.

​Future Trends: The Next Generation of Linear Actuators​

As automation evolves, linear actuators are adapting to meet new demands:

​1. Smart, IoT-Enabled Actuators​

Modern linear actuators now integrate sensors (e.g., load cells, temperature probes) and IoT connectivity. These “smart” devices:

  • Self-monitor performance, alerting operators to wear or malfunctions before failures occur.
  • Optimize motion in real time (e.g., adjusting speed based on load changes).
  • Enable predictive maintenance, reducing downtime by up to 40% (source: MarketsandMarkets).

​2. Energy Efficiency and Sustainability​

With global focus on decarbonization, manufacturers are prioritizing:

  • ​Electromagnetic actuators​​ (no hydraulic fluids, lower carbon footprint).
  • ​Regenerative drives​​ that capture energy during braking (e.g., in automated guided vehicles).

​3. Miniaturization​

Micro-linear actuators (smaller than a credit card) are enabling breakthroughs in:

  • ​Wearable medical devices​​ (e.g., portable insulin pumps with precise dose delivery).
  • ​Micro-robotics​​ (e.g., lab-on-a-chip systems for drug testing).

​How to Choose the Right Linear Actuator for Your Application​

Selecting the perfect actuator depends on:

  • ​Load Capacity​​: Heavy machinery needs hydraulic or high-force electric models; light tasks suit pneumatics.
  • ​Precision Requirements​​: Surgical tools demand sub-micron accuracy (opt for ball screw-driven actuators).
  • ​Environment​​: Corrosive settings (e.g., chemical plants) require stainless steel or coated actuators.
  • ​Power Source​​: Remote locations may favor pneumatics (no electrical grids); factories often use electric.
